Output 673c31fcdab01176cec5a589206923e6ce692f2d62b5655daa063466d59bdea8:1

value
13481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97ca984e756d21d9f8a5c26d3926063b839c99ec OP_EQUAL
address
3FXcf45RboLqr8EPYjVEDeefzBtVeurfJL
transaction
673c31fcdab01176cec5a589206923e6ce692f2d62b5655daa063466d59bdea8